Resident Assistant / Caregiver | Part-Time Overnight NOC | Owatonna, MN. The Resident Assistant (Caregiver or CNA) is responsible for providing personal care and delegated health-related services designed to maintain the resident's physical and emotional well-being. The Resident Assistant follows the service schedule for each resident and correctly documents services provided. There is no experience or certification needed for this position!
